Whether it be cow or ewe— This law appears to be of the same nature with several others that we have heretofore remarked, inculcating humanity: accordingly, Maimonides considers it as such: and Jonathan, in his paraphrase, understands it as a symbolical precept, teaching the Israelites to be merciful, as their father in heaven is merciful.
